What shapes an outbound move from Wiggins

Wiggins is the only incorporated place the Census records in Stone County, so an outbound load here is effectively the county's moving market. Carriers route a trailer through the area rather than dispatching one for a single shipment, which is why booking lead time does more for your date than anything else.

The largest county bordering Stone County is Harrison County, with 210,612 residents, larger than this one, so agents based there often cover both. That move stays inside Mississippi and is intrastate.

Stone County is an interior Mississippi county, bordered by Harrison County, Jackson County, Forrest County, and Pearl River County — all inside Mississippi. Every one of those moves is intrastate and governed by Mississippi law; only a shipment that leaves the state crosses into federal territory, which is the line this site is built around.

Wiggins places 66th of 102 statewide. Expect a wider delivery window than a metro origin would quote, and expect the carrier to want flexibility on pickup — both follow from consolidation, not from service quality.

Stone County has added about 2.3% more residents since 2020, roughly 421 people. Steady inbound growth keeps agents busy without saturating them, so outbound dates are generally obtainable with three or four weeks' notice outside the summer peak.

Stone County is the 47th-largest of Mississippi's 82 counties, with about 0.6% of the state's residents. Outbound loads from counties this size are usually picked up by a carrier routed through the area, so a flexible load date is worth more here than it is in the state's biggest metro.

Licensing

Is your move out of Wiggins interstate?

A move that starts and ends inside Mississippi is an intrastate move, governed by Mississippi law rather than by the FMCSA. Different licence, different complaint process, and usually different pricing — intrastate work is commonly billed hourly while interstate work is billed on weight and distance. Verify a mover's state authority with the Mississippi agency that oversees motor carriers before you book, and do not assume a USDOT number alone covers an in-state move.

The moment your shipment crosses the Mississippi state line it is an interstate move under federal law. The carrier must hold active FMCSA operating authority — a USDOT number plus household-goods authority — must give you the federal "Your Rights and Responsibilities When You Move" booklet, and must price the move against a published tariff rather than an hourly rate. You can check any USDOT number yourself on the FMCSA SAFER system before you sign anything.
